I need to ask a question regarding 997 and Orchard. I am having a lot
of
trouble sending them a functional acknowledgement consistently to
Orchard.
My Trusted Link Window is doing a "hit and miss" sequence. I tried
going
to the Harbinger web site and reviewed some of the questions on the web
site. I even have a call in at Harbinger's help desk. So far no
success.
Briefly - here is what is happening most recently: I transmit the 997
to
Harbinger van and there is a TA1 right after the ISA segment. When the
Harbinger system reads the TA1, the 997 errors out. *** Ok to get rid
of
the TA1 segment, I changed the Interchange Acknowledgement to read
"Never
Send" *** ( information obtained from Web Site)
Now when I send the 997 - the Harbinger software indicates I have a
transmission as an error. On my end the Trusted Link Windows gives you
the
'S' flag for transmission sent.
Any suggestions?
